I own an HP Victus 15-fa0xxx gaming laptop and have been trying to run Linux (Debian KDE) on it. Unfortunately, the system’s sleep (suspend) functionality does not work properly on Linux.
The laptop only supports the modern standby sleep state (s2idle), and the legacy deep sleep state (S3) is not available or configurable in the BIOS. As a result, when I put the laptop to sleep on Linux, the screen goes black but the system does not truly suspend — fans continue running, battery drains quickly, and sometimes the system does not resume correctly.
I kindly request HP to provide a BIOS update or option to enable legacy S3 sleep mode or improve Linux compatibility with power management on this model.
